Output ef91a17db821ed5e53f18f0109155d2bc0c270446a755d6d1b078467247901bd:1

value
300000
script pubkey
OP_0 OP_PUSHBYTES_20 bf4a6648c4fb41e23336e789a47e800b637676f8
address
bc1qha9xvjxyldq7yveku7y6gl5qpd3hvahcdj9zkt
transaction
ef91a17db821ed5e53f18f0109155d2bc0c270446a755d6d1b078467247901bd
spent
true